The 5 AI Moves Every Florida Content Creator Must Make Right Now

These aren't hacks. These are survival strategies. Florida's creator community — from Miami to Jacksonville, from Tampa to Orlando — is waking up to a new standard of content production. Here's what the smartest creators are doing:

  1. Automate Your Content Calendar with AI Planning Tools. Stop manually planning content month-to-month. AI tools now analyze trending topics, audience behavior, and platform algorithms to build you a data-driven content calendar that maximizes your reach window every single week. The creators who plan with AI don't just post more — they post smarter.
  2. Use AI for Script and Caption Generation — Then Make It Yours. First drafts are dead. The fastest creators in Miami and Tampa are using AI to generate a complete script outline in minutes, then injecting their personality and local flavor on top. What once took four hours now takes forty minutes — and the output is consistently sharper.
  3. Deploy AI-Powered Repurposing Pipelines. One long-form video should produce at least 15 pieces of content. Reels, shorts, email newsletters, blog posts, tweet threads — AI makes this automatic. One shoot, fifteen touchpoints. That's the new math, and every creator in Orlando and Jacksonville who's figured it out is running laps around the competition.
  4. Optimize Your Hooks and Thumbnails with AI Analytics. Your hook is everything. AI tools can now A/B test thumbnails, analyze competitor hooks, and predict which opening lines will stop the scroll. This is the difference between 200 views and 20,000 — and it's no longer guesswork.
